How to fill out Map Literacy

01
Begin with understanding the purpose of the map you are analyzing.
02
Identify the key elements such as the title, legend, scale, and compass rose.
03
Study the legend to understand the symbols and colors used on the map.
04
Use the scale to measure distances accurately.
05
Locate geographic features and understand their relationships in the context of the map.
06
Analyze any data presented on the map and how it relates to the geography.

MAP (Measures of Academic Progress) is a computerized adaptive assessment that measures your child's knowledge of reading and math. All students are asked the same number of questions, but the difficulty of each question is based on how well a student answers all the previous questions.
MAP Reading Fluency is an adaptive universal screening and progress monitoring assessment for grades pre-K to 5—and it's available for remote and on-site administration. This powerful tool efficiently assesses in English and Spanish.
MAP Growth is designed for students to get 50% of questions wrong. This means that no amount of extra time spent on a question will necessarily allow a student to “figure it out.” Teachers, be sure to explain to all students that the test is supposed to feel difficult.
